Weymouth station is well-equipped to ensure a comfortable travel experience. The ticket office operates through the week, opening as early as 5:45 AM on weekdays, with slight variations over the weekends, ensuring you can grab or collect tickets conveniently. The presence of ticket machines, including accessible versions, makes ticket transactions smooth and hassle-free. Although the station does not issue smartcards, it does have validators for smartcard users.
For those requiring assistance, Weymouth station offers robust support options. There's a help point with information available from station staff, and customer help is accessible from early morning till late at night. With a focus on accessibility, the station boasts step-free access across all platforms and ramps for train access, though it's worth noting the absence of amenities like waiting rooms or refreshment outlets. However, there is public Wi-Fi available to keep you connected.
The station offers 49 parking spaces with a few dedicated accessible spaces. There is CCTV to provide security for parked vehicles and bicycles. Cyclists will find ample bicycle storage options, both sheltered and secured with CCTV, though there are no cycle hire facilities on-site.
Connecting to other modes of transport is effortless at Weymouth. There is a taxi rank conveniently located at the station entrance, ensuring easy transition to your next destination. Bus connections are well coordinated, and information to plan your onward journey is readily available, including printable formats. For those traveling during times of train service disruptions, a rail replacement service can be accessed right off King Street.

Halifax Train Station boasts a variety of amenities to ensure a comfortable travel experience. The station is equipped with a ticket office open from Monday through Saturday from early morning at 06:30 until 19:00, though it's worth noting the office doesn't open on Sundays. Alternatively, ticket machines are available and ready to dispense your pre-purchased tickets using cash or card, complete with accessible options for those with mobility needs.
Accessibility isn't just an afterthought at this station. With step-free access throughout, scooter-friendly paths, and lift access to platforms, Halifax station is equipped to ensure everyone can get to where they need to be with ease. While waiting for your train, enjoy some refreshments at the Cafe Express Shop, conveniently located next to the booking office.
For those in need of onward travel options, a taxi rank is located at the entrance to the station, or you can hop on a local bus with various services available. Though the station lacks specific cycle hire facilities, there are ample bicycle storage spaces, featuring 19 spots divided between lockers and stands, perfect for those cycling into town.
Halifax Train Station is well-connected, offering comprehensive transport links for further exploration. Rail replacement services are easily accessible from the bus stops on Horton Street, just a short 200 yards from the station. For those preferring a cab ride, taxis are readily available just by the station entrance, a convenient choice for quick local trips or for those with heavy luggage.
The bus services have you covered with Busline at 0871 200 2233 offering a wide array of routes for you to choose from. For information regarding underground or metro services, WYPTE can be reached at 0113 245 7676.
